Recently, the crypto assets world witnessed a shocking transaction: an early investor from the "Satoshi Nakamoto era" sold 80,201 Bitcoins through Galaxy Digital Inc., with a total value of approximately $9.6 billion. This transaction, considered one of the most iconic in history, not only highlights the growing maturity of the digital asset market but also provides many profound insights for the future development of the industry.
From a market perspective, the number of Bitcoins involved in this transaction accounts for 0.38% of the total supply, which is quite substantial. Despite previous market concerns about the selling off of these "ancient whales", it has been proven that the price of Bitcoin exhibited surprising stability during the transaction period (from July 15 to July 18). This is partly due to the over-the-counter (OTC) strategy adopted by Galaxy Digital, which effectively reduced the impact on the public market; on the other hand, it also reflects the current market's stronger absorption capacity.
With the dust of the transaction settling, the market generally believes that a major hidden danger has been resolved, which may pave the way for an upward trend in Bitcoin prices. Based on a trading average price of $117,391, the current market value of Bitcoin is approximately $117,000, and overall market sentiment is positive, suggesting there may be room for a rebound in the short term.
From the perspective of investor behavior analysis, the decision of this early whale to exit at this time may contain thoughtful strategic considerations. Considering that Bitcoin has gone through 14 years of ups and downs, early investors face not only the issue of taking profits but also long-term considerations such as estate planning. This decision reflects the natural evolution of personal investment cycles and also reflects a certain judgment on the current market valuation.
The successful completion of this transaction is undoubtedly a milestone event for the entire Crypto Assets industry. It not only demonstrates a significant increase in market depth and liquidity but also signifies that the industry is gradually maturing. The gradual exit of early large holders may indicate a diversification of Bitcoin holders, which is beneficial in reducing the impact of a single large holder on the market and promoting the ecosystem towards a healthier and more stable direction.
However, we cannot ignore the potential risks that this event may bring. The transfer of a large amount of Bitcoin means that new whales may form, and the issue of market concentration still needs to be monitored. In addition, such a large-scale transaction may also attract the attention of regulatory agencies, and we may face stricter scrutiny in the future.
